President Tinubu Appoints Key Members to Nigerian Content Development Board Governing Council

President Bola Tinubu has authorized the appointment of key individuals to the Nigerian Content Development and Monitoring Board’s Governing Council. The announcement, made on Thursday, revealed that these appointments are intended to fill existing vacancies and strengthen the board’s operational capabilities.

Mr. Bayo Onanuga, the Special Adviser to the President on Information and Strategy, confirmed the nominations. The approved nominees include Mr. Olusegun Omosehin, representing the National Insurance Commission, and Engr. Wole Ogunsanya, representing the Petroleum Technology Association of Nigeria. Also named are Sam Onyechi, who will represent the Nigerian Content Consultative Forum, and Barrister Owei Oyanbo, representing the Ministry of Petroleum Resources.

The President has encouraged the new members to utilize their expertise and dedication to promote local content within Nigeria’s oil and gas sector. The appointments follow the departure of previous representatives from the Governing Council. Established under the Nigerian Oil and Gas Industry Content Development Act of 2010, the NCDMB Governing Council includes representatives from vital organizations. These include the Ministry of Petroleum Resources, the Nigerian Upstream Petroleum Regulatory Commission, the Nigerian National Petroleum Company Limited, the Petroleum Technology Association of Nigeria, the Council for the Regulation of Engineering in Nigeria, the Nigerian Content Consultative Forum, and the National Insurance Commission.
